Transaction 3cf6921f387d04beac27b58380f17eb5886a0ef6ab27f8ce1ed7eb9fd7b23672
1 Input
1 Output
-
3cf6921f387d04beac27b58380f17eb5886a0ef6ab27f8ce1ed7eb9fd7b23672:0
- value
- 38995973
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9ed553ec2330b888a3a4b85ea93cdc59f41f895f OP_EQUAL
- address
- 3GArF8VAeaGWoYewTKEZ5UoFkZeqgXuv2m